Signposts generated by perf_event(PERF_EVENT_SIGNPOST) now show up in
profile timelines, and if you hover them you get a tooltip with the two
arguments passed with the event.
While structs being forward declared as classes is not strictly an
issue, Clang complains as this is not portable code, since some ABIs
treat classes declared as `class` and `struct` differently.
It's easier to fix these than to reason about explicitly disabling
another warning.
